Giant UK commissioned bike-artist John Stuart Clark, aka Brick, to produce a series of ads featuring the ‘Shop’ characters from BicycleBusiness. This was to promote G-Day, the new package of IBD-friendly measures from the Nottingham company.
A 5ft11 cardboard cutout of Bill, the owner of Bill’s Bikes, will be a prominent feature on the Giant stand.
John Stuart-Clark and Giant staffers have already booked photography sessions with the cardboard cutout.
On a photography note, there will be studio lights, a white backdrop and a digital SLR camera on the BicycleBusiness stand for anybody wanting in-situ product shots.
